Obverse description Right-facing effigy of Queen Elizabeth II, wearing the George IV State Diadem and a pearl necklace, with a draped bust in a refined, mature portrait style as designed by Raphael David Maklouf. The legend ELIZABETH II arcs along the left periphery, with GIBRALTAR continuing along the upper right, and the date 2005 descending along the right field. The engraver's initials RDM appear discreetly below the truncation of the bust. The design is set within a beaded border, and the proof finish imparts a deeply mirrored field contrasting with frosted relief.

Additional information

Issued to mark the bicentenary of Trafalgar, this coin reflects Gibraltar's particular stake in the battle — the fleet anchored in the Bay of Gibraltar both before the engagement and after, with the damaged ships carrying Nelson's body returning to the Rock before the long voyage home to England. The victory effectively ended any remaining French naval threat to Gibraltar, a fortress that had already withstood the Great Siege of 1779–1783.
